首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ThreadPoolExecutorService是按顺序而不是并发地执行线程?

ThreadPoolExecutorService是一个线程池执行器,它可以按照指定的方式来管理和执行线程。ThreadPoolExecutorService可以按照顺序而不是并发地执行线程,这意味着线程将按照提交的顺序依次执行,而不是同时执行。

ThreadPoolExecutorService的顺序执行可以通过设置线程池的核心线程数为1来实现。核心线程数表示同时执行任务的最大线程数,当核心线程都在执行任务时,新的任务将被放入任务队列中等待执行。由于核心线程数为1,所以任务将按照提交的顺序依次执行。

ThreadPoolExecutorService的顺序执行适用于一些需要保持顺序的任务,例如处理消息队列、处理请求队列等场景。通过顺序执行,可以确保任务按照提交的顺序进行处理,避免并发执行导致的数据竞争和结果不确定性。

腾讯云提供了云原生容器服务TKE,它可以帮助用户快速构建和管理容器化应用。TKE提供了弹性伸缩、自动扩容、负载均衡等功能,可以满足不同规模和需求的应用场景。用户可以使用TKE来部署和管理需要顺序执行的任务,通过设置核心节点数为1,实现线程的顺序执行。

更多关于腾讯云云原生容器服务TKE的信息,请访问:https://cloud.tencent.com/product/tke

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券